function setposition($table = null, $id = null, $field = null, $value = null) { if (IS_POST) { $position = I('position'); $postr = implode(',', $position); $result = M($table)->where($table . '_id=' . $id)->save(array($field => $postr)); if (0 < $result) { $this->success(array(status_to_text($postr, $table, $field), $postr)); } } else { $str = '<form id="positionform" method="post" action="' . U('setposition') . '"> <input type="hidden" name="table" value="' . $table . '" /> <input type="hidden" name="id" value="' . $id . '" /> <input type="hidden" name="field" value="' . $field . '" /> ' . status_to_text($value, $table, $field, true) . ' </form>'; $this->success($str); } }
function setposition($table = null, $id = null, $field = null, $value = null) { if (IS_POST) { $position = I('position'); $postr = implode(',', $position); $result = M($table)->where($table . '_id=' . $id)->save(array($field => $postr)); if (0 < $result) { $this->success(array(status_to_text($postr, $table, $field), $postr)); } } else { $url = U('setposition'); $stext = status_to_text($value, $table, $field, true); $str = <<<eot <form id="positionform" class="positionfield" method="post" action="{$url}"> <input type="hidden" name="table" value="{$table}" /> <input type="hidden" name="id" value="{$id}" /> <input type="hidden" name="field" value="{$field}" /> {$stext} \t<a href="javascript:;" onClick="" style="display:none;">添加</a> </form>' eot; $this->success($str); } }